  1. Inspect Your Roof Thoroughly

Start by conducting a comprehensive roof evaluation. Hire an expert Dallas roofer so that they can look for signs of existing damage. These issues may include cracked or missing shingles, damaged flashing, or clogged gutters.

Addressing these issues before winter arrives can prevent the issue from snowballing into a major repair catastrophe in the cold months.

 

  1. Clean and Clear Gutters

Clean gutters and downspouts are essential for proper water drainage. Remove leaves, debris, and dirt that may have accumulated over the fall. Clogged gutters can lead to ice dams and water backup. This will potentially cause leaks and structural damage.

 

  1. Trim Overhanging Branches

Trim any tree branches that are near your roof. During winter storms, heavy snow, and ice accumulation can cause these branches to break and damage your roof. Over time, they can accumulate on the gutters and prevent water runoff. This way, keeping branches away from your roof reduces the risk of impact and damage.

 

  1. Seal Leaks and Cracks

Inspect your roof for any visible cracks or leaks and address them promptly. Use appropriate sealants to close gaps around flashing, vents, and chimneys. This step will seal such vulnerable areas. In turn, they help maintain a watertight barrier.

 

 

  1. Ventilation Check

Adequate ventilation is vital to prevent condensation and ice buildup. Ensure that your roof’s ventilation system is functioning correctly. Proper ventilation helps regulate temperature and humidity levels. This step will decrease the chances of moisture-related damage.

 

  1. Snow Removal Strategy

Get onboard with a Dallas roofer to develop a safe snow removal plan. This will help prevent excessive snow accumulation on your roof. Excess snow can strain your roof’s structure and contribute to ice dams. Using a roof rake to safely remove snow without damaging the shingles or flashing.

 

  1. Inspect Flashing and Seals

Check the flashing around chimneys, vents, and skylights for signs of damage or deterioration. Replace any damaged flashing and ensure a secure seal to prevent water infiltration.

 

  1. Upgrade Roof Insulation

Consider enhancing your roof’s insulation if it’s older or insufficient. Improved insulation helps regulate indoor temperature. It also prevents heat from escaping and forming ice dams on the roof.
